Started out with mint back in the codec days. Now use Aurora at work , Bazzite at Home
Most stable for me was 2 OS drives 1 storage, sorry it’ll have to be Windows file system.
I’d recommend getting into your bios and disabling features that push windows as it won’t give you the choice to also take the Windows OS drive out of primary.
Install windows first on one OS drive, then Linux on the other.
rEFInd used to be the bootloader I used and stopped windows messing about with the boot.

I’m using Aurora-DX and it has such great tooling for what I wanted from Silverblue for my day-to-day work. Never had any issues, and having easy VM’s and Distroboxes has been great for different projects. As primarily python dev, it’s awesome not having to faff with dependencies.
Flatpaks ,boxbuddy for gui RPMS, it’s super versatile once you get it
